Endwinding Vibration Monitoring
Current operating practices impose severe thermal and mechanical stresses on the rotors and stators of large pump storage hydro-generators. One such practice involves multiple daily run-ups and run-downs of machines which can lead to premature ageing and cycle-related stator winding deterioration. Pump storage, hydro-generator and nuclear turbo-generator designs feature extremely long end-windings and complex bracing systems which are subjected to strong mechanical and electrical stresses. Life extension and increased availability can only be achieved through the continuous monitoring of end-winding structures and stator bars for anticipated degradations.
